Osage Restaurant and Buffalo Bar. This may be the best scenery, ambiance, and decor I have ever seen in any restaurant. The stone construction and rustic design will leave you in awe. The views here are breathtaking in every direction. The restaurant is surrounded by a one-of-a-kind, extremely well manicured golf course, designed by legend Jack Nicklaus himself. All of this is perched atop a bluff with an endless view of Table Rock Lake. This is the very best place to watch the sunset in Branson, and possibly Missouri, in our opinion. The combination of all these makes for an unbelievable experience. The food is not cheap but it is worth the money. Located about 35 minutes from Branson but is absolutely worth the trip. Absolutely stunning views of Table Rock Lake and an amazing sunset “celebration of life” toast, where you are asked to raise a glass with those around you, while being serenaded by a live bagpipe performance, and the firing of an actual Civil War cannon as the sun disappears into to lake. This is truly an unforgettable experience that I personally don’t visit Branson without taking part in. The menus apply to both Osage Restaurant and Buffalo Bar.
